Maintenance Superintendent (Electrical)
Cooperidge Consulting Firm
Overview Cooperidge Consulting Firm is seeking an Electrical Maintenance Engineer/Manager for a top Heavy Industrial & Mining flagship facility in Detroit, MI. This is a unique "succession" role designed for a seasoned engineer to shadow the current leadership and transition into the Maintenance and Reliability Superintendent position within 6-12 months. The role is responsible for the design, modification, and reliability of complex industrial manufacturing equipment, with a heavy emphasis on electrical systems. The ideal candidate will leverage engineering principles to eliminate recurring downtime and execute high-value capital projects in an environment that is resistant to economic downturns. Responsibilities Strategic Reliability: Analyze equipment demands and failures to identify recurring issues; propose and implement engineering solutions to eliminate production downtime Maintenance Strategy: Develop and lead efficient strategies for equipment utilization, focusing on the collection of data to optimize the Maintenance/Mechanical PM (Preventive) and PdM (Predictive) programs Capital Project Execution: Lead the full lifecycle of expense and capital projects—from generating scope of work and budget estimates to awarding bids and overseeing contractor execution Engineering Design: Use computer-assisted design software to modify existing facilities or design new plant equipment, considering cost, space, and technical feasibility Performance Analysis: Compile and analyze operational data to establish performance standards for newly modified equipment and identify opportunities for system-wide improvement Supervision: Direct and inspect the work of assorted contractors and internal maintenance personnel in strict accordance with EHS (Environmental, Health, and Safety) regulations Technical Consulting: Provide expert technical information regarding manufacturing techniques and material properties to assist in long-range plant engineering planning Requirements Bachelor's degree in Engineering (Electrical, Mechanical, Chemical, or Industrial) is REQUIRED Experience 5-15 years of Engineering and Maintenance experience is REQUIRED Strong Electrical experience (High Voltage) in a Heavy Industrial environment is MANDATORY Experience in Manufacturing or Mining (MSHA-regulated environments) is highly preferred CMMS experience and Reliability Certification (CMRP) are preferred Knowledge & Skills Knowledge of mine ventilation, materials handling systems, and shaft maintenance is a plus Familiarity with federal mining laws (MSHA) and mining methods Ability to work an extended schedule (approx. 55 hours per week) covering first and partial third shifts Physical Requirements Ability to climb ladders, crawl, and bend regularly in varying outdoor temperatures Ability to lift and carry up to 50 pounds regularly Commitment to wearing full PPE, including steel-toed boots and safety glasses Benefits Comprehensive health, vision, and dental insurance plans Life insurance coverage 401(k) retirement plan with company matching contributions Paid time off including vacation, sick leave, and holidays Opportunities for career growth and advancement #J-18808-Ljbffr
